The Sports Network The Chicago White Sox target their fifth straight win this afternoon, when they take on the New York Yankees in the third installment of a four-game series in the Bronx. The AL Central-leading White Sox have won the first two tests of this set and four in a row overall, including Friday's... FULL ARTICLE AT Ledger-Enquirer
